If the tyre pressure warning light comes on along with the service light it means the tyre pressure monitoring system (TPMS) has a fault or that a tyre has been fitted that does not have a sensor inserted (such as the spare tyre). These sensors measure the wheel rotation speed and identify changes as underinflated tires rotate much faster compared to regularly filled tires.
